Herbert P. Broida
Summary
Herbert P. Broida is a human[1]. His place of birth was Aurora[2]. He was born on +1920-12-25T00:00:00Z[3]. He died on +1978-04-09T00:00:00Z[4]. He worked as a physicist[5].
